What you'll be doing as a General Manager:
Getting the best out of your team and inspiring them to develop their own careers
Growing the business, driving sales, and making connections with the local community
Coaching and mentoring team members and managers
Taking responsibility for sales, marketing, profit, and customer experience targets
Day to day administration such as sales planning, scheduling, ordering, cellar management, and stock control
Running shifts, ensuring a positive experience for all guests, customers, and team members
Proactively managing and promoting events.
Ensuring product and service standards
Resolving customer and staff questions, queries, and issues
Maintaining food hygiene and safety standards and ensuring all alcohol licensing requirements are observed
